IIDA announces that it will induct James Williamson, IIDA, LEED AP, as the Association’s International President for the 2012-2013 term on June 10, 2012. Williamson plans to help grow the Association’s international presence and enhance its mission. He, along with four new Board Members, will take the Oath of Office at the Association’s Annual Meeting at Feinberg Theatre in the Spertus Center. The ASID has announced the induction of four design leaders into the ASID College of Fellows. The title of Fellow, the highest honor a member can receive from ASID, is given in recognition of outstanding service and contributions to the Society, the profession and the interior design industry. The 2012 Class of Fellows will be honored on June 11, 2012, at Celebration — The Society’s annual awards ceremony held at NeoCon.

The 2012 ASID Class of Fellows:
BJ Miller, FASID
- For more than 25 years, BJ Miller has been promoting the profession of interior design through her practice, service to ASID and academic endeavors. Founder and president of The Vision Group Studios, and founder and managing partner of Urban Redevelopment Alliance in east Tennessee, Miller’s work centers on outcome-based, human-centric design goals. Her practice focuses on promoting ageless living and creating generative space in the development, design and identity of senior living and health environments. To engage others in her design philosophy, she developed a graduate program with a concentration in health design through the University of Tennessee College of Architecture and Design and created a multidisciplinary course on designing environments for health.
Darrell Schmitt, FASID
- Darrell Schmitt is a wise leader, dedicated volunteer and professional whose talents have benefitted both the Louisiana and Los Angeles chapters during more than 30 years of service to the Society. Throughout his distinguished career, Schmitt has received numerous awards and honors for his designs, including 2009 ASID Designer of Distinction, the ASID Los Angeles Chapter Lil Chain Award for Design Excellence, the ASID Foundation Yale Burge Award and multiple Hospitality Design Gold Key Awards. He has also long been involved in DIFFA, serving as chair of DIFFA/LA, as well civic and arts organizations in New Orleans and Los Angeles. In 2008, the Los Angeles chapter presented him with the Chapter Medalist Award for his outstanding service.
Linda Heinz, FASID
- Linda Heinz is regarded as the consummate professional designer, willing to give of herself and her resources to enhance the interior design profession. Over the past 30 years, she has served in numerous leadership roles with ASID and has also volunteered her time with local civic organizations and activities focused on the arts, education and AIDS awareness. Her designs, which have garnered multiple awards, have been featured on numerous local TV programs and in magazines. She has received many honors for her volunteer leadership and service, including Chapter Medalist and Designer of Distinction from the Arizona North Chapter and three ASID Presidential Citations.
Brad Powell, Hon. FASID
- Co-founder, publisher and editor of the weekly trade newsletter, officeinsight, Brad Powell has spent the past 17 years “giving voice to those who create workplace design and furnishings,” as his publication proclaims. A former Wall Street attorney, Powell brings an incisive and balanced perspective to his coverage of the design industry. His passion for design and admiration for the men and women whose creativity and talent result in great products and spaces come through in each issue. Powell has been a vocal proponent of shifting the industry paradigm more toward human needs and performance, and of urging designers to take a more business-like approach to their practice. A long-time supporter of ASID and other industry organizations, he has used his newsletter to positively comment on and publicize the importance of interior designers to the built environment, as well as the importance of ASID to interior designers.
